Why Comfort Problems Show Up in Hudson Homes
Many Hudson homes have hidden comfort and mechanical problems tied to years of additions, remodels, and system upgrades. We regularly deal with uneven temperatures between floors, weak airflow in bonus rooms, aging sump pumps protecting finished basements, overloaded electrical panels, and water heaters struggling with hard water buildup.
A lot of these issues trace back to systems that were never fully redesigned as the home changed over time. That is especially common in homes with expanded living areas, finished basements, and rooms added above garages.

Hard water buildup is another issue we regularly see throughout Hudson homes. Mineral deposits slowly reduce water pressure, wear down fixtures, and shorten the lifespan of water heaters over time.
Air Conditioning Repair in Hudson, OH
Cooling issues in Hudson are often tied to home layout more than the AC equipment itself. Large foyers, vaulted ceilings, sunrooms, oversized windows, and long duct runs can all affect how evenly a home cools during humid Northeast Ohio summers. We spend a lot of time solving comfort complaints where one side of the home cools properly while another struggles all afternoon. In many cases, airflow balancing and duct modifications make a larger difference than simply replacing the outdoor unit.

Heating & Furnace Repair in Hudson, OH
Hudson winters expose heating problems fast, especially in homes with multiple levels and long duct runs. Some rooms stay comfortable while others never seem to fully warm up, even when the furnace runs nonstop. Heating services available throughout Hudson include:

We regularly work on furnaces that were replaced years ago without addressing the ductwork attached to them. That is why many heating problems continue even after equipment upgrades. Our technicians look at the full heating system, including airflow, return sizing, filtration, and thermostat performance.

Responded to no-cooling complaint on 15-year-old air conditioning system with non-operational outdoor condenser unit. Upon arrival, confirmed condenser fan motor was not running while compressor attempted to operate.
Performed diagnostic inspection of outdoor condensing unit. Accessed electrical compartment and identified failed dual run capacitor as root cause of condenser fan failure. Capacitor exhibited visible signs of deterioration and tested outside acceptable microfarad range. Electrical connections showed moderate corrosion consistent with unit age and exposure to elements.
Removed defective capacitor and installed new MARS replacement capacitor with proper microfarad and voltage ratings for system specifications. Secured all electrical connections to compressor and fan motor terminals. Verified proper wire routing and strain relief to prevent future connection issues.
